Ugong Rock is a limestone formation located in the scenic Barangay Tagabinet. It is a few kilometers away from the well-known Puerto Princesa Subterranean River National Park. Ugong Rock is community-based sustainable tourism project initiated by ABS-CBN Foundation-Bantay Kalikasan in partnership with the City of Puerto Princesa and the Department of Tourism with the support of Pasyar-PNNI. Quick View Ugong Rock is a limestone rock formation which stands 75-feet high in the middle of a rice field. Within are caves and narrow passageways leading to a viewing deck situated at the top of the stunning rock formation. It was named as such because a hollow limestone inside the cave makes an ugong or a reverberating sound when tapped
Since there are a lot of tight spaces to squeeze through during the exploration, visitors must meet the imposed weight restrictions, and children under the age of ten are not allowed. Ugong Rock is is a 23-million-year old limestone rock formation so named from the echoing sound of the rocks produce when tapping it. It is located in Barangay Tagabenit, northern part of Puerto Princesa which is about an hour or so from the city. The rock is about 75ft high. Our guide helped us through the trail and cave, taking many pictures of us on our phones The Ugong Rock in Puerto Princesa, one of the most popular vacation spots in Palawan, is also an example of a successful community-based sustainable tourism site. In an effort to save the remaining forests in Palawan, the European Union funded a major forestry project which was launched in several areas, particularly the ones around the underground river, as community based sustainable tourism. Ugong Rock is located in Barangay Tagabenit, on the way to the Underground River in Sabang. The rock is about 75ft high and is actually part of a government-run environmental project whose aim is to preserve the rock while also helping to provide an income to the small community that surrounds Ugong Rock
